Senior Gameplay Engineer at Blackbird Interactive developing player experience systems in Unreal Engine 5. Leading gameplay architecture and mentoring engineers within a creative-focused studio.
Responsibilities
Lead the development of player-facing mechanics such as traversal, combat, interaction, and abilities in C++ and Blueprints.
Define modular, scalable gameplay frameworks that empower content creators, support networked play, and scale across PC and console SKUs.
Collaborate deeply with design, animation, audio, and production to ensure features are robust, performant, and aligned with creative goals.
Profile, analyze, and optimize gameplay systems across platforms to meet performance and memory targets.
Provide technical mentorship, guide best practices, and elevate the engineering team through thoughtful code reviews and pair programming.
Prototype and evaluate new gameplay paradigms, stay current with UE5 tech, and lead knowledge-sharing initiatives within the studio.
Requirements
5+ years of professional experience with C++ in Unreal Engine 4 or 5
Hold a BSc in Computer Science or a college diploma in software engineering, game programming, or a closely related field
Have shipped multiple titles, including at least one where you owned significant gameplay features from concept to release
Excel at bridging design vision with technical execution, and enjoy collaborating across disciplines
Think critically about player experience, systemic design, and clean abstraction
Are experienced with performance profiling, memory budgeting, and debugging tools
Communicate clearly, advocate for efficiency, and lead by example in engineering culture.
Gameplay Programmer contributing to gameplay systems in Blight: Survival, a dark immersive game. Join Behaviour Interactive's impactful development team in Montreal.
Senior Unity Developer for iLogos Game Studios developing football manager games. Focused on design, implementation, and collaboration in a fully remote environment.
Senior Gameplay Programmer developing gameplay systems for AAA title. Collaborating with designers and programming in Unreal Engine 4/5 within an Agile team in Montreal.
Unity Content Artist creating and implementing high - quality 2D game assets for profitable live games. Collaborating with design teams and leveraging AI tools to enhance production efficiency.
Unity Content Artist creating and implementing 2D assets for slot gameplay in a hybrid role at Big Viking Games. Supporting both slot - specific and general content in a fast - paced environment.
Senior Unity Developer working on a cross - platform poker game project with real - time multiplayer. Joining iLogos Game Studios to develop and optimize game systems and collaborate with teams.
Middle+ Unity Developer working on cross - platform poker game project with real - time multiplayer. Remotely develop gameplay features while collaborating with global teams.
Lead Unity Developer joining a cross - platform poker game project. Collaborating with the development team ensuring quality features and managing the project.
Unreal Asset Artist creating highly optimized assets for visualization at The Third Floor. Collaborating with teams on environments, props, and characters using Unreal Engine and Maya.